XPO Senior Developer Salary

The average XPO Senior Developer earns $91,000 annually. This total compensation is $46,601 less than the US average for a Senior Developer.

The Engineering Department at XPO earns $903 more on average than the Operations Department.

Senior Developer Compensation by Gender (All Companies)

The average female Senior Developer at companies similar size to XPO reported making $146,554, while the average male Senior Developer at similar sized companies reported making $156,665.

Senior Developer Compensation by Ethnicity (All Companies)

The average Asian or Pacific Islander Senior Developer at companies similar size to XPO reported making $153,064, while the average Native American Senior Developer at similar sized companies reported making $101,264.

How Senior Developers at XPO Rate Their Compensation

The majority of Senior Developers at XPO believe they're compensated fairly. 80% of Senior Developers at XPO say they receive annual bonuses, and the vast majority (72%) are satisfied with their benefits. See more compensation ratings at XPO
